Distributed control system vendors are revolutionizing the manufacturing industry by helping industries upgrade from traditional analog control systems to DCS systems that employ digital technology. DCS (distributed control system) systems are used in manufacturing processes across a number of different industries.

DCS systems are not set up in one location, but instead are manufactured such that each component has its own controller with all controllers connecting to a common network. Therefore all a distributed control system manufacturer needs to produce is a DCS system complete with a central and remote control panel and a communications system.

Complete training courses offered by DCS systems manufacturers

Most major manufacturers can provide insight into how DCS systems are applied to business applications. They also showcase the wide array of uses for their DCS systems.
Try: Eaton's Product Training Team provides comprehensive courses on the company's distributed control systems and all of their other products. Also, check out Mitsubishi University sponsored by Mitsubishi Electric Automation which provides training in all Mitsubishi DCS systems.

Complete online training courses to learn DCS systems fundamentals

Get an introduction to distributed control systems from the comfort of your PC with online training. This training can provide you with an overview that hopefully will help form the foundation for future education on the subject.
Try: Maintenance Resources sells three different CDs offering training on Distributed Control Systems and Fundamentals. PAControl online training covers topics related to process automation and control, including Distributed Control Systems.

Hire training experts to teach you about distributed control systems

It is possible to receive training either at a training facility or hire a DCS systems expert to train you and your employees at your workplace. Whichever you choose, taking a course taught by a subject matter expert is an optimal way to learn a subject in depth.
Try: IDC Technologies workshop covers the practical applications of the modern distributed control system. Their training centers are located in Dubai and in the UK, but are open to anyone regardless of nationality. IIR Holdings' PTi International offers DCS training at your workplace.

 

  • If you are technologically savvy and understand the basics around DCS systems architecture, consider teaching yourself about specific models via a distributed control system manual. These manuals provide instructions, overviews and even troubleshooting information concerning manufacturer-specific DCS products.
